Marbella Mediterranean Restaurant Introduce
Marbella Mediterranean Restaurant, located in the dynamic Staten Island waterfront area, offers New York diners a vibrant, upscale, and yet cozy experience inspired by the coastal regions of Italy, Greece, and Spain. More than just a local restaurant, Marbella presents a seamless fusion of refined Mediterranean cuisine, artful presentation, and a lively atmosphere that one customer describes as having a beautiful "city vibe" and feeling like "another world." It is a destination that balances a casual, friendly setting with a distinctly trendy and elegant feel, making it equally popular for an intimate solo dinner, a group celebration, or a celebratory gathering.
The menu is the heart of the Marbella experience, showcasing a passion for fresh, flavorful ingredients and expert culinary creations. Guests can explore a rich selection of dishes, from substantial, high-quality meats like the 28 Day Dry Aged Ribeye and New Zealand Lamb Chops to fresh offerings from The Fish Market, such as Whole Branzino and Faroe Island Salmon. The culinary team is known for creating dishes that are "bursting with flavor," ensuring that the dining experience is memorable and distinctly authentic to the coastal Mediterranean spirit.
Marbella Mediterranean Restaurant is situated at the highly desirable waterfront address of 24 Navy Pier Ct, Staten Island, NY 10304. This location places it in the Stapleton neighborhood, near the scenic harbor area, which contributes to its unique and captivating atmosphere. The area is known for being accessible, making the restaurant a convenient choice for residents across Staten Island and visitors coming from other New York boroughs.
Accessibility at Marbella is a priority, ensuring a comfortable visit for all patrons. The planning for this venue caters to both personal and group transportation with multiple options:
- Parking Convenience: Patrons have access to a Free Parking Lot and Free Street Parking, a significant advantage in any New York City setting. Additionally, Valet Parking is offered, providing an extra layer of convenience for those who prefer it.
- Full Accessibility: The restaurant is fully equipped for accessibility, featuring a Wheelchair Accessible Entrance, a Wheelchair Accessible Parking Lot, a Wheelchair Accessible Restroom, and dedicated Wheelchair Accessible Seating, demonstrating commitment to serving the entire community.
Marbella offers a wide spectrum of services designed for modern, high-quality dining, accommodating nearly every logistical need and occasion for New York users. These services ensure the restaurant is accessible for a quick meal, a major event, or a relaxed evening out.
- Dining Options: The restaurant offers full-service dining for Lunch, Dinner, and a sought-after Brunch service, which includes an enticing Bottomless Mediterranean Brunch on weekends.
- Off-Premises Service: For those who prefer to dine at home or host elsewhere, the restaurant provides Delivery, No-contact delivery, Takeout, and Curbside pickup.
- Event and Private Dining: Catering services are available for external events, and the venue includes a dedicated Private dining room, suitable for special occasions, corporate events, and large-scale celebrations of up to 400 guests, with a separate event space known as The Sage Room.
- Guest Accommodations: The restaurant accepts Reservations, a highly recommended service, especially on weekends when the crowd is typically large and diverse, including Groups and Family-friendly gatherings.

★ 5★ 4★ 3★ 2★ 1Absolutely loved it!The food was chef’s kiss — so flavorful and fresh. The vibe? 10/10. Cozy, fun, and the kind of place you never want to leave. Definitely coming back soon!
June 20 · Valentina PrudentI’m fortunate enough to be one of the first people to try this place out! The atmosphere is beautiful, definitely gives off a city vibe. But if you want to take it a bit further, it even feels like you’re in another world. The wall art is absolutely beautiful, as well as the color scheme of the restaurant. The waiter was very attentive and friendly. Damien gave exceptional service. As for the food, the dishes were bursting with flavor. And the presentation of the Saganaki (Greek cheese) was literally on fire being the start of the show! Everything was served fresh and you can tell they are really passionate in their culinary creations.
March 19 · Rayna Pajares-HeldMarbella is a true gem in the heart of URBY - SINY.From the moment you walk in the ambiance transports you straight to the Mediterranean coast ...Elegant, warm , light , bright and full of charm. The fusion of Greek ,Italian, and Spanish flavors is masterfully done. Every dish I had feels thoughtfully curated and beautifully presented.The service and ownership is impeccable. Very attentive without being intrusive. The energy of the space makes it perfect for a number of things from a date night to a private event in the Sage Room.Marbella doesn't just serve food, it delivers an upbeat curated live music component that makes it a must visit for anyone who appreciates elevated Mediterranean Cuisine with a modern touch !!
April 06 · Robert MiragliaTo be as unbiased as possible here is the good:1: service was great- owner Joe introduced himself gave us several free shots super friendly. we had wanted to go to the bar to stay but it was full otherwise I would’ve happily stayed. Our server was lovely as well. She gave us honest recommendations.2: the decor and atmosphere is very nice. I would recommend dressing up a little I saw some girls in big oversized sweatshirts and it kinda looked out of place bc most people are dressed nicely3: the food was really tasty- we got the dip trios and then I got the skirt steak and my friend got the harissa honey bowl. My only negative note was I asked for a medium rare and it was quite rare in the middle still delicious just not my preference. And the dips came with fried pita and they charge you for extra but there’s a lot of dip vs the pita ratio and the dish costs $30 so I feel like I should be able to finish my dips without paying for extra chipsOverall, I would say this place is worth it, for the atmosphere and vibes I think the prices were reasonable it’s in a lovely area in the navy pier of Staten island great place you can take a walk before or after dinner and get a great view of the Verrazano. The owner was really kind and informative we enjoyed speaking with him. I think it is worth trying !
June 21 · Melanie BelonisThis place was phenomenal! The food was great. The service was awesome. The portions were big! I've been wanting to try this place for some time.now and it did not disappoint! The food is also very reasonably priced. It was a great experience coming here and I will definitely be returning!
May 04 · Anthony BelmonteGreat place, beautifully decorated the stuff and the DJ were really awesome. They always ask you how’s everything. We loved it❤️only thing is food was ok we thought. We ordered Marbella salad and it was missing something….. salmon was great but the branzino was ok.. Bar drinks were awesome. Overall we had a great time . Lots of dancing 💃🏻
